Job Summary

Reporting to our Director, Customer Data and Identity Engineering, we are looking for a Senior BI and Data Architect with strong end-to-end data stack skills to design, build, and maintain the analytical data platform that powers reporting and decision-making across the business. Beyond traditional BI, this role will enable self-service, AI-powered conversational analytics – building the governed, well-documented semantic layer that lets business users ask questions in natural language and get trustworthy, consistent answers.

Job Responsibilities
  • End-to-end BI & data architecture and implementation
  • Own BI solutions across the full data stack: data ingestion and transformation (Synapse, Databricks), analytical data models, and Power BI semantic models and reports.
  • Design robust, scalable BI architectures aligned with enterprise standards.
  • Act as a bridge between data engineering and business analytics, ensuring consistency and reusability across reporting tools and the conversational AI layer.
  • Data modelling & analytics
  • Design and maintain analytical data models (star/snowflake) optimized for reporting, performance, and natural-language querying—using clean, business-friendly naming and well-defined keys and relationships.
  • Build and own Power BI semantic models with clean business definitions, reusable measures, and strong performance characteristics on Fabric capacity.
  • Develop advanced DAX measures, including time intelligence, trend and variance analysis, and booking curves and demand patterns relevant to the hospitality industry.
  • Conversational AI analytics & Databricks Genie enablement:
    • Design, build, and curate Databricks Genie for key business domains (e.g., bookings & demand, revenue management, operations) — selecting certified tables and metric views and authoring clear instructions, example SQL, and verified answers so business users receive trustworthy responses.
  • Build and govern the Unity Catalog semantic layer (metric views) so core KPIs are defined once and reused consistently across Genie, AI/BI dashboards, and alerts.
  • Make data AI/BI-ready: maintain rich table and column descriptions, a business glossary, and synonyms/entity matching so Genie reliably maps business language to the correct fields.
  • Continuously evaluate and improve answer accuracy, reviewing generated SQL and refining instructions based on user feedback.
  • Where valuable, extend conversational analytics into the flow of work by embedding Genie in Microsoft Teams, or applications via the Conversation API.
  • Data engineering & transformations:
    • Develop data transformations using SQL and Python, and work with Databricks to prepare clean, well-modeled analytical datasets for both BI and conversational AI consumption.
    • Apply analytics-engineering best practices (layered models, clear data contracts, tested transformations).
  • Business partnership & communication:
    • Work closely with business stakeholders (commercial, revenue, operations, leadership) to understand requirements, challenge assumptions, and translate needs into scalable BI and self-service analytics solutions.
    • Clearly communicate data definitions, model limitations, and trade-offs and design decisions.
    • Help drive data literacy and trust in BI outputs and AI-generated answers — including guidance on how to ask effective questions through prompt engineering and how to interpret results.
  • Governance, quality & performance:
    • Ensure data quality and consistency across BI models and the AI layer.
    • Establish and enforce Unity Catalog metadata standards (table/column descriptions, tags, ownership, certification, lineage) and ensure Genie respects Unity Catalog permissions, row-level security, and column masking.
    • Optimize Power BI models for Fabric capacity usage (memory, refresh strategy, query performance).
    • Contribute to BI standards, best practices, and documentation.
